
Indian equity benchmarks ended sharply lower on Thursday, with both the Sensex and Nifty slipping to one-week lows as selling pressure intensified. According to market reports, the Nifty 50 fell 117 points to close at 24,091, while the Sensex dropped 539 points to settle at 76,933. The weakness was broad-based, with the Nifty Bank declining 274 points to 57,510 and the Midcap index losing 66 points to 64,035, as market breadth remained negative throughout the session.
